Реферат: The mechanochemical synthesis which is characterized by the high speed of interaction of components and environmental friendliness is used for receiving LiAl-LDH. The variation of conditions of mechanochemical synthesis is carried out; their influence on structural parameters and regularities of formation of LDH, and also property of the mixed oxides is found out. Textural characteristics and the expressed basic properties allow considering the received Li-containing oxides as supports at synthesis of catalysts of nonacid type.
